November 9th surgery and have the sniffles!

Hi Ladies!
My children were sick last week with what had seemed to be influenza. I was terrified that I too would become ill. It looked as though I was in the clear until yesterday morning; I woke up with a sore throat, headache and stuffy nose....no fever though. I know that I should probably comtact my doctor, but I'm nervous that she will postpone the surgery and when Nov. 9 comes I will feel fine. This is crazy! Do any of you know at what point they will not perform the surgery due to illness? Do the 'sniffles' qualify?

Re: November 9th surgery and have the sniffles!

I had a temp of 101, and got cancelled, in pre-op. I think she said aything less than 100, is ok, and as long as your lungs are clear. That maybe different for different doctors. I think you should call and see about getting Tamiflu, if your kids had the flu, or maybe you have a sinus infection, and need an antibiotic. It is better safe than sorry, give your doc a call.

Re: November 9th surgery and have the sniffles!



I would suggest giving your doctor a call. It is possible you can be given meds now to help you get well before surgery. Trust me, your vitals are all checked as they are admitting you for surgery and if there are any signs that you are not well, you could be canceled then!
